About Cammeray 2062

The size of Cammeray is approximately 1.6 square kilometres. There are 19 parks, covering nearly 25.2% of the total area. The population of Cammeray in 2016 was 7006 people. By 2021 the population was 7088 showing a population growth of 1.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Cammeray is 30-39 years. Households in Cammeray are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Cammeray work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 57.20% of the homes in Cammeray were owner-occupied compared with 55.10% in 2016.
